soma, what length are those forks?


 
Posted : 08/01/2013 12:20 am
Posts: 11269
Full Member
 

They're the 470mm 15mm bolt through X-Lites which sorta works out to a 110-120 suspension fork length, i dithered over whether or not to get the 455mm version and to be honest i'm not 100% convinced if i made the right call as on some steep climbs it occasionally pops the front end and you really need to drive it into bends with your weight over the front rather than take a more back seat approach, i guess i'll drop the 20mm of spacers from under the stem and that should help the front end lift, i might wait a while till i get used to the change in riding style that riding rigid brings and if i'm still unsure i'll get a set of the 455mm X-Lites and try them back to back / lap to lap at Kirroughtree (my local 7stane) and sell the version i'm not happy with.
